- The distance between Daltonganj, India and Matsue, Japan is approximately 4,846 km or 3,011 mi.
- To reach Daltonganj in this distance one would set out from Matsue bearing 268.7°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Daltonganj bearing 243.1° or WSW .
- Daltonganj has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Matsue has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Daltonganj is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Matsue is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 11.4 °C (20.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.4 °C (11.5°F) less in Daltonganj.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 689.7 mm (27.2 in) less which is equivalent to 689.7 l/m² (16.93 US gal/ft²) or 6,897,000 l/ha (737,335 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 11.4° higher in Daltonganj than in Matsue.
- Relative humidity levels are 16.1%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 6.8°C (12.2°F) higher.
